Overview

The WTW OxiTop-i IS 6 is a laboratory-grade pressure-difference BOD₅ analyzer engineered for precise, mercury-free biochemical oxygen demand measurement in accordance with ISO 5815-1:2019 and ASTM D5210–92 (reapproved 2021). It operates on the principle of closed-circuit respirometry: microbial oxidation of organic matter in a sealed, darkened sample bottle consumes dissolved oxygen, generating a proportional pressure drop across a calibrated sensor. This differential pressure—measured continuously over 1 to 7 days—is converted into BOD₅ concentration (mg/L O₂) using stoichiometric conversion and temperature-compensated algorithms. Unlike traditional dilution-and-inoculation methods (e.g., ISO 5815-2), the OxiTop-i IS 6 eliminates manual titration, volumetric dilution errors, and operator-dependent endpoint determination. Its robust architecture supports routine compliance testing for drinking water, surface water, groundwater, wastewater, and treated effluent under GLP and ISO/IEC 17025-accredited laboratory conditions.

Key Features

  • Mercury-free, electro-mechanical pressure transducer technology ensures long-term stability and regulatory compliance with EU RoHS and Minamata Convention requirements.
  • Six independent, optically isolated measurement channels—each equipped with a dedicated OxiTop®-i measurement head featuring dual-color (blue/gray) identification and integrated LED status indicators for real-time operational feedback.
  • Standard brown glass bottles (250 mL or 500 mL) provide complete light exclusion to prevent photoinhibition of aerobic microorganisms and ensure method integrity.
  • Integrated magnetic stirring base maintains uniform suspension of biomass and substrate, minimizing diffusion limitations and enhancing reaction kinetics reproducibility.
  • Automatic temperature compensation adjusts start timing by 1–3 hours if initial sample temperature deviates from the standard incubation setpoint (typically 20 ± 0.5 °C), ensuring strict adherence to BOD₅ definition.
  • Three-button interface enables intuitive navigation without software dependency; all measurements are stored onboard with timestamps and calculated BOD values displayed directly on the unit.

Sample Compatibility & Compliance

The OxiTop-i IS 6 accommodates undiluted samples across seven predefined BOD ranges: 0–40, 0–80, 0–200, 0–400, 0–800, 0–2000, and 0–4000 mg/L—enabling direct analysis of low-strength potable water and high-strength industrial effluents without manual dilution steps. It complies with ISO 5815-1 for standard BOD₅ determination and supports extended applications including soil respiration (ISO 21528-2), biodegradability screening (OECD 301 series), and anaerobic digestion monitoring via modified head configurations. All measurement heads meet CE and EMC directives. When paired with the Multi 3620/3630 IDS SET WL controller, the system supports audit-trail-enabled data management compliant with FDA 21 CFR Part 11 requirements for electronic records and signatures.

Software & Data Management

Data acquisition and visualization are supported through the optional Multi 3620/3630 IDS SET WL controller, which communicates wirelessly with OxiTop®-IDS measurement heads. The controller performs real-time calculation of BOD values, plots time-resolved pressure decay curves, and exports timestamped datasets in CSV format for integration into LIMS or statistical analysis platforms (e.g., R, Python pandas, or JMP). Onboard memory retains up to 180 days of logged data at configurable intervals (minimum 30-minute resolution). No proprietary drivers or cloud dependencies are required—data transfer occurs via USB or Bluetooth, preserving data sovereignty and network security in regulated environments.

Applications

  • Routine BOD₅ monitoring in municipal and industrial wastewater treatment plants for process control and discharge compliance (e.g., EU Urban Wastewater Treatment Directive, US EPA NPDES permits).
  • Drinking water quality assurance in distribution systems and source water assessment per WHO Guidelines and national standards (e.g., GB/T 5750.7–2006).
  • Biodegradability testing of surfactants, pharmaceuticals, and agrochemicals per OECD 301B/C/D protocols.
  • Soil microbial activity quantification in ecotoxicology studies and land remediation projects.
  • Lab-scale anaerobic digestion trials measuring cumulative biogas potential and hydrolysis kinetics.

FAQ

What incubation temperature is required for BOD₅ measurement?
The standard incubation temperature is 20 ± 0.5 °C for five days, as defined in ISO 5815-1. The OxiTop-i IS 6 supports automatic temperature-based start delay to align with this requirement.
Can the system be used without the Multi 3620/3630 controller?
Yes—the OxiTop-i IS 6 operates autonomously with local display and data storage. The controller is optional and enhances remote configuration and advanced data visualization.
Is calibration traceable to national standards?
Pressure sensors are factory-calibrated against NIST-traceable reference manometers. Field verification can be performed using certified barometric references or zero-pressure checks under nitrogen purge.
How is stirring controlled during measurement?
Each unit includes a dedicated magnetic stirring base with continuous rotation (60 ± 5 rpm), ensuring homogeneous oxygen distribution and preventing sedimentation-induced underestimation.
Does the system support multi-day logging beyond 7 days?
Yes—data logging intervals range from 30 minutes to 180 days, enabling extended biodegradation kinetics studies or low-BOD matrix monitoring where slower oxidation rates apply.
